The Scottish Centre for Personal Safety

2023-02-14  •  No comments  •  NAC ADMIN 2  •  Three Towns

We are a local charity who would like £1,000 to provide empowering Personal Safety training and counselling to female survivors of violence (rape, sexual assaults, domestic violence, etc.) in our Barony St John Centre and in local schools to decrease the impact of school bullying and increase pupils' self confidence.

Requested Amount: £1000

2 x Personal Safety workshops in Ardrossan Academy    £300 2 x Personal Safety workshops in Auchenharvie Academy     £300 Personal Safety workshops for Ardrossan Boys Brigade, Ardrossan Girl Guides, Ardrossan Air Cadets £300 Counsellor for trauma victims - 2hrs per person, 4hrs per week over 30 weeks = 120hrs @ £25p/h = £3,000  Personal Safety books for 10 victims @ £5 each    £50

The Three Towns Growers

2023-02-14  •  No comments  •  NAC ADMIN 2  •  Three Towns

As part of the Scottish wildlife pioneer project, we will like to transform an unused part of the allotment into and alchemist trail. This will promote an active and healthy way of learning. Developing the area will encourage active exercise, improve good mental health, reduce social isolation and build confidence.  It will also be a fun way to learning about foraging. Developing this trail will also be another addition to our allotment tour. Our tour at this time includes our honey bees, pipistrelle bats as well as fruit and vegetable growing. 

Requested Amount: £1000

Skip hire £300 Signage £300 Equipment £400

Ardrossan Academy Duke of Edinburgh's Award Group

2023-02-08  •  No comments  •  NAC ADMIN 2  •  Three Towns

We are seeking funding to pay for expedition equipment for our pupils (predominately our deprived/ disadvantaged young people) to use not only during DofE Expeditions, but during some Physical, Skills and Residential sectional activities too. We currently have a small supply of equipment that participants have access to, but with an increase in disadvantaged young people attending our group and our existing kit becoming redundant after constant use, we require a large number of additional items. Equipment items for running DofE sessions can include outdoor equipment (tents, walking boots, sleeping bags, etc.) and expedition food (our journeys can last up to 5 days in duration - food costs are a struggle for many of our participants, particularly the ones who obtain free school meals.

Requested Amount: £1000

DofE Expedition equipment (e.g. tents, walking boots, waterproof jackets) - £1000
